Antimicrobial peptides (AMPs) are key components of the innate immune system in fish, providing rapid protection against microbial pathogens. Among these, the liver‐expressed antimicrobial peptides (LEAPs), comprising LEAP‐1 (hepcidin; HAMP) and LEAP‐2, play central roles in host defence and iron regulation. Lynch syndrome, the most common hereditary cancer syndrome, is caused by germline pathogenic variants in DNA mismatch repair (MMR) genes. Identifying complex or structural MMR gene pathogenic variants can be challenging with short-read sequencing resulting in patients with unexplained MMR-deficient tumours. Mauna Loa volcano erupted on November 27, 2022, after 38 years of quiescence, marking the first eruption of the world’s largest active volcano since 1984. Precursory activity was characterized by escalating seismicity and ground deformation, with increased unrest beginning in mid-September 2022.
